<Title>Helpful R&#233;sum&#233; Additions</Title>
<Tagline>Here are some ways to enhance your document.</Tagline>
<Body>
<![CDATA[
    <div class="html-content">
    <p>Anyone on the job market knows about the importance of the
    résumé. This is typically an employer’s first look at who you are and what you
    bring to the table. That’s why it’s crucial that you can make your résumé stand
    out from the rest.</p>
    <ol>
    <li>
    <strong>Lead with the most relevant
    information. </strong>This refers to both
    categories and individual bullet points. You want to lead with the most important
    information on the top and left-hand side of the page, as well as within
    sections. <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Your personalized LinkedIn URL.
    </strong>At the top of your résumé with the rest of your contact information, you
    can add your LinkedIn URL. Need a personalized URL that’s not full of random
    numbers and letters? Go to your profile, and on the right side you’ll see an option to edit "Public profile &amp; URL.” If you need assistance with this, <a href="https://careers.umbc.edu/aboutus/appointments/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o">schedule a LinkedIn
    appointment</a> with a career advisor. <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Course projects.</strong> If your
    résumé is lacking in terms of work experiences, you can include projects from your
    classes. Just list the name of the project and/or course and include a few
    bullet points highlighting what you did. Remember: coursework experiences do
    count as work experiences! <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Relevant coursework. </strong>By
    listing relevant courses, you can demonstrate that you have foundational
    knowledge in key areas related to the job you’re applying for. You can also
    show that you’ve learned specialized skills in a specific area of study. <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Skills</strong> <strong>as categories</strong>.
    These can be comprised of hard skills (e.g., programming languages, statistical
    analyses, data analysis), soft skills (e.g., communication, leadership,
    problem-solving), and transferable skills (e.g., customer service, research
    skills, presentation skills).   <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Extracurricular activities. </strong>Adding
    these to your résumé can demonstrate leadership potential. They also can help
    highlight transferable skills that you otherwise may not be able to show on
    your résumé.</li>

<Title>Using ChatGPT for the Job Search</Title>
<Tagline>Learn how this tool can help you land your dream role</Tagline>
<Body>
<![CDATA[
    <div class="html-content">
    <div>Let’s face it — the job market can be an exhausting and overwhelming terrain to navigate. Whether you’re searching for your first job or internship, making a pivot into a different role, or finally going for the career of your dreams, getting your materials together can be a time-intensive task.</div>
    <div><br></div>
    <div>Enter ChatGPT and the power of AI. As with any tool or technology, ChatGPT can be used to help move things along in your job search. By knowing just a few simple strategies to ask the right prompts, you can find yourself ready to take on the job market in no time. </div>
    <div><br></div>
    <div>One general rule is to use the RTF format, meaning Role, Task, Format. You need to define the AI’s <strong>role</strong>, outline the <strong>task</strong>, and specify the <strong>format</strong> in which you want to receive the information. Here are three ways to put RTF into action. </div>
    <div><br></div>
    <div><ol>
    <li>
    <strong>Conduct job market research with ChatGPT. </strong>If you’re new to your industry of choice, it might be helpful to gain information on job roles with the help of ChatGPT. <br><strong><br>PROMPT</strong>: <em>“You are an expert in software engineering. Please list the top five challenges and top five responsibilities tied to the software engineer role.”</em> <br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Take advantage of ChatGPT’s memory</strong>.  If you are looking for ChatGPT’s help on long documents, you can save space on your prompt by using curly brackets. You’ll then include the bracketed information immediately after your prompt. <br><br><strong>PROMPT</strong>: <em>“You are a hiring manager. I want to apply for {job description} using {resume}. List the top three accomplishments I should highlight in my cover letter.<br>{job description} = PASTE JOB DESCRIPTION<br>{resume} = PASTE RESUME”</em><br><br>
    </li>
    <li>
    <strong>Ask ChatGPT to act as your career coach</strong>. By engaging in role-playing methods while asking for a specific tone, you’re setting the scope of the AI model’s responses. This then can give you a more realistic response based on your prompt. <br><br><strong>PROMPT</strong>: <em>“You are my career coach and I would like you to help me understand my strengths, weaknesses, and goals by asking me a series of 10 questions. Be encouraging in your tone.” </em>
    </li>
    </ol></div>

<Title>Ways to Gain Experience</Title>
<Tagline>Learn how to build out your resume using these tips</Tagline>
<Body>
<![CDATA[
    <div class="html-content">
    <p>Here at the Career Center, we meet with students whose work experiences run the gamut. If you are finding yourself lacking this area, here are some suggestions to build out your resume.</p>
    <p><strong>Entrepreneurship. </strong>Have a good idea and want to see what you can do with it? Consider starting a small business. By becoming an entrepreneur, you can demonstrate you’re motivated, passionate, innovative, and have good decision-making skills. You can also tie your business to your industry of interest as well. Need guidance in this area? The <a href="https://entrepreneurship.umbc.edu/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o">Alex. Brown Center for Entrepreneurship and Innovation</a> is another UMBC resource that you could turn to for mentorship and ideas.</p>
    <p><strong>Micro-internships. </strong>These are short-term professional assignments that allow you to work on a real project in a limited amount of time. Micro-internships are a great option if you’re still searching for semester-long work and need more experience. Go to <a href="https://www.parkerdewey.com/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o">parkerdewey.com</a> to find available projects. You can also look into <a href="https://www.theforage.com/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o">theforage.com</a> to gain experience through their job simulations.</p>
    <p><strong>On-campus leadership. </strong>If you are already active with a student organization on campus you can add relevant experiences to your resume by stepping into a leadership role. You can even try to find something tied to your major depending on the organization’s needs. For example, if you’re a finance major you could be the treasurer of a student organization.</p>
    <p><strong>Research. </strong>As a research institution, UMBC is home to many research projects being conducted by faculty members across the university. If you are interested in learning more about research and obtaining research experience, you could inquire with faculty members to see if there’s an opening in their labs and/or research teams. If you’re especially interested in pursuing graduate school, conducting research with a faculty mentor is a great way to determine if you want to go down that path, while building experience for your resume.</p>
    <p><strong>Volunteer</strong>. Connect with a local non-profit or community organization that works for a cause you feel passionate about and see if they need volunteers. You can find out if they need help in your area of study to make it even more relevant for your resume. For example, if you’re a Media &amp; Communication Studies major you could help with the organization’s social media. Another great way to get involved in service-learning and community engagement opportunities is through <a href="https://shrivercenter.umbc.edu/" rel="nofollow external" class="bo">The Shriver Center.</a></p>

<Title>Professional Dress 101</Title>
<Tagline>Learn how to make a statement with your attire</Tagline>
<Body>
<![CDATA[
    <div class="html-content">
    <p>In the post-COVID world of fancy tops and pajama bottoms for virtual meetings, it’s worth revisiting what constitutes work and interview-appropriate attire to make sure you’re hitting the mark. Whether you’re meeting with a future employer online or shaking hands with employers at an in-person career fair, here are some tips to make sure you’re looking your best.</p>
    <ul>
    <li><span><strong>Clothing</strong>. Should be modest, wrinkle-free, and well-tailored with no holes or tears. Do not wear graphic T-shirts or anything in less-than-ideal condition. Skirts and dresses should have appropriate hemlines and tops should have appropriate necklines. No cropped shirts, off-the-shoulder shirts, or shorts. </span></li>
    <li><span><strong>Colors</strong>. For interviews and more formal business settings, stick with solid, more traditional colors. Subtle patterns can work as well. You don’t want to detract attention away from the interview/business setting because your outfit is too over-the-top and colorful. </span></li>
    <li><span><strong>Accessories</strong>. Avoid garish or excessive jewelry. No noisy jewelry as well. Stay away from accessories that are too large and distracting — that includes belts, ties, and purses. Any accessories should be tasteful additions that don’t completely pull attention at first glance. </span></li>
    <li><span><strong>Footwear</strong>. Select shoes that are in good condition and are comfortable to wear. Avoid shoes that have heels above three inches. Don’t wear flip-flops, slippers or athletic shoes. Be sure that you’re able to walk around without pain or too much effort on your part. </span></li>
    </ul>
    <p><span>By keeping these tips in mind, you’ll be ready to dress for success!</span></p>
